Job Overview

An exciting opportunity has arisen for a permanent Band 7 Ward Leader position on J46. The ward specialises in Emergency General Surgery, caring for acutely unwell patients admitted through assessment and emergency areas. It is a fast‑paced, high‑acuity environment where patients frequently require urgent surgical intervention, rapid investigations, essential treatments, and close monitoring. J46 also supports effective patient flow by managing discharge and ensuring safe, efficient, timely transfers.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ead, develop and inspire the nursing team to provide efficient, effective, safe, quality care.
  • Deliver a positive patient experience and maintain high standards of clinical practice.
  • Supervise ward staff regarding clinical practice and patient experience to promote excellent clinical standards.
  • Provide visible clinical leadership and act as a role model, delivering high‑quality, compassionate care.
  • Use audit, local research, metrics and feedback to continually identify improvement opportunities, implement and evaluate improvement plans.
  • Maintain and sustain momentum of improvements until they are embedded into the values and culture of the clinical area.
  • Promote learning and development culture to improve staff skills, knowledge and competence.
  • Support the delivery of quality standards and assurance processes, ensuring safe and effective patient care.
  • Oversee day‑to‑day management of the clinical area, including budget responsibilities.
  • Collaborate with the Surgical Assessment Unit (SAU), Ambulatory Surgical Clinic (ASC) and Patient Flow team (PFC) to support timely admission and discharge.
  • Work closely with wider Emergency General Surgery teams to provide professional development opportunities.
